The Netgear device I mentioned uses your in-house electrical wiring as the ethernet facility. You don't have to run separate ethernet cabling. If your house has electrical wiring you have an ethernet facility already in place - no new wiring required.

Plug the master Netgear unit into an outlet convenient to your cable modem, plug your cable modem into the device, plug in a satellite Netgear device into any convenient outlet near your computer, plug your computer's ethernet into the satellite unit and, voila!, you have a wired ethernet access to the internet.

When I came down this morning, my computer was running. I asked my son about it, and said that it turned on just before I came downstairs. Is my computer developing AI?


Don’t think anyone mentioned this yet… motherboard BIOS can be set to wake, or power on, in response to network traffic to the PC. Government, and corporate, PCs are configured to use this for the IT folks to do some of their work. Could one of your other PCs, or other devices, be communicating on your local network?
